For those of you who may be unfamiliar with Wanderlust, it is the fast-growing yoga lifestyle brand behind the five summer festivals that take place across the United States and Canada.
This year, festivals are popping up in Stratton (June 19-22), Aspen-Snowmass (July 3-6), Squaw Valley (July 17-20), Whistler (July 31-August 4) and Tremblant (August 21-24).
Wanderlust Festivals offers yoga, music, outdoor hikes, adventure runs, kayaking, paddleboarding, biking, lectures and more. Wanderlust Festivals promise to be an adventure for your body, mind and soul. The festivals bring together the world’s leading yoga teachers, top musical acts, renowned speakers, exquisite chefs and exciting performers. Attendees have the option of attending one day or several days for a multi-day mountaintop retreat experience. In 2014, Wanderlust’s sustainable dining experience will be more prominent than ever and will feature Farm-to-Table dinners, high-end mountaintop dining created with fresh, locally grown foods and Wanderlust wine. A number of brands will also be on hand to provide attendees with samples, including Kashi.
